Why Laser Welding Machines for Stainless Steel?

Welding stainless steel presents unique challenges due to its high thermal conductivity and susceptibility to distortion and oxidation. Traditional welding methods often result in unsightly weld beads, poor penetration, and high levels of heat-affected zones. Enter laser welding machines. These advanced tools utilize focused laser beams to deliver precise, high-energy welds with minimal heat input. By melting the material with pinpoint accuracy, laser welding machines produce clean, strong welds on stainless steel, overcoming the limitations of conventional welding techniques.

Benefits of Laser Welding Machines for Stainless Steel

The advantages of using laser welding machines for stainless steel are manifold:

  1. Precision: Laser welding machines offer unparalleled precision, allowing for precise control over weld depth and width, even on thin stainless steel materials.
  2. Minimal Distortion: With their low heat input and focused beam, laser welding machines minimize distortion, preserving the integrity of the stainless steel workpiece.
  3. High Speed: Laser welding machines can achieve rapid welding speeds, significantly reducing production time and increasing throughput.
  4. Clean Welds: The narrow heat-affected zone produced by laser welding results in clean, aesthetically pleasing welds with minimal spatter.
  5. Versatility: Laser welding machines can be used for a wide range of stainless steel applications, from sheet metal fabrication to intricate component assembly.

Choosing the Right Laser Welding Machine for Stainless Steel

Selecting the appropriate laser welding machine is crucial for achieving optimal results when welding stainless steel. Consider the following factors:

  • Laser Type: Fiber lasers are particularly well-suited for welding stainless steel due to their high energy density and excellent beam quality.
  • Power and Pulse Duration: Choose a machine with sufficient power and pulse duration to ensure adequate penetration and weld quality.
  • Beam Delivery System: Opt for a machine with a flexible beam delivery system that allows for precise positioning and access to tight spaces.
  • Control System: Look for a laser welding machine with user-friendly controls and advanced features for optimizing welding parameters.
  • Integration: If you plan to integrate the machine into an automated production line, ensure compatibility with your existing equipment.
